Regge pole exchange analysis of K+p → K∗O π+p at 7.3 GeV/c

1969 
Abstract A Regge pole exchange model is applied to the reaction K + p → K ∗ O (890)π + p at 7.3 GeV/c . The reaction is well described by exchanges of pion and Pomeranchuk trajectories with the Pomeranchuk exchange approximated by either a diffraction mechanism or on-mass shell π + p scattering. The model fits the production of the Q enhancement and also gives an adequate description of the virtual π + p scattering.
